Sermon Point: Avoid destruction; side with salvation.
Outline:
- God's gives Israel her inheritance by destroying the inhabitants of the land (Genesis 15:16; Numbers 21:21-25, 31-35; Deuteronomy 20:16-17).
- Joshua sends two spies; in God's providence, Rahab receives them (Verses 1-7) and sends them safely on their way (Verses 16, 21-24).
- There is terror in the land and Rahab seeks salvation (Verses 8-13).
- And so Rahab binds herself to the spies by covenant; they escape using a red rope (Verses 14-15).
- The same red rope is Rahab's symbol of salvation; we have a covenant and a sign of the covenant (Verses 14, 17-21).
- You are Jericho and Christ visits; you are bound to Him by covenant with covenant signs; avoid destruction and side with salvation.
